website diff doc/handbook/secure-shell.html @ rev 217

Fix typos
author Julien Rabier <taziden@slitaz.org>
date Fri Dec 12 21:34:55 2008 +0100 (2008-12-12)
parents
children a33277122930
line diff
     1.1 --- /dev/null	Thu Jan 01 00:00:00 1970 +0000
     1.2 +++ b/doc/handbook/secure-shell.html	Fri Dec 12 21:34:55 2008 +0100
     1.3 @@ -0,0 +1,145 @@
     1.4 +<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
     1.5 +    "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
     1.6 +<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="fr" lang="fr">
     1.7 +<head>
     1.8 +    <title>SliTaz Handbook - Template</title>
     1.9 +    <meta http-equiv="content-type" content="text/html; charset=ISO-8859-1" />
    1.10 +    <meta name="description" content="SSH dropbear scp admin distance sécurisé" />
    1.11 +    <meta name="expires" content="never" />
    1.12 +    <meta name="modified" content="2007-12-03 12:30:00" />
    1.13 +    <meta name="publisher" content="www.slitaz.org" />
    1.14 +    <meta name="author" content="Christophe Lincoln"/>
    1.15 +    <link rel="shortcut icon" href="favicon.ico" />
    1.16 +    <link rel="stylesheet" type="text/css" href="book.css" />
    1.17 +</head>
    1.18 +<body bgcolor="#ffffff">
    1.19 +
    1.20 +<!-- Header and quick navigation -->
    1.21 +<div id="header">
    1.22 +<div align="right" id="quicknav">
    1.23 +    <a name="top"></a>
    1.24 +    <a href="system-tools.html">Outils système</a> |
    1.25 +    <a href="index.html">Table des matières</a>
    1.26 +</div>
    1.27 +<h1><font color="#3E1220">SliTaz Handbook</font></h1>
    1.28 +</div>
    1.29 +
    1.30 +<!-- Content. -->
    1.31 +<div id="content">
    1.32 +<div class="content-right"></div>
    1.33 +
    1.34 +<h2><font color="#DF8F06">SHell sécurisé (SSH)</font></h2>
    1.35 +
    1.36 +<ul>
    1.37 +    <li><a href="#about">A propos de Dropbear.</a></li>
    1.38 +    <li><a href="#dbclient">Connexion à un hôte distant</a> - (dbclient).</li>
    1.39 +    <li><a href="#scp">Transfert de fichier à distance</a> - (scp).</li>
    1.40 +    <li><a href="#dropbearkey">Générer des clés rsa et/ou dss</a> - (dropbearkey).</li>
    1.41 +    <li><a href="#start-stop-restart">Démarrer, arrêter, redémarrer le serveur
    1.42 +    SSH.</a></li>
    1.43 +</ul>
    1.44 +
    1.45 +<a name="about"></a>
    1.46 +<h3><font color="#6c0023">A propos de Dropbear</font></h3>
    1.47 +<p>
    1.48 +Contrôle et administration à distance avec Dropbear et le protocole sécurisé
    1.49 +SSH. Dropbear est un petit client et serveur sécurisé, supportant le protocole
    1.50 +SSH 2. Dropbear est compatible avec OpenSSH et utilise ~/.ssh/authorized_keys
    1.51 +pour la gestion des clés publiques. Dropbear fournit aussi une version de
    1.52 +<code>scp</code>, permettant la copie de fichiers entre des machines distantes
    1.53 +manière sécurisée.
    1.54 +</p>
    1.55 +<p>
    1.56 +Site web du projet :
    1.57 +<a href="http://matt.ucc.asn.au/dropbear/dropbear.html"
    1.58 +>matt.ucc.asn.au/dropbear/dropbear.html</a>
    1.59 +</p>
    1.60 +<a name="dbclient"></a>
    1.61 +<h3><font color="#6c0023">Connexion à un hôte distant avec dbclient</font></h3>
    1.62 +<p>
    1.63 +Les fichiers de configuration pour le client SSH sont dans ~/.ssh de chaque
    1.64 +répertoire utilisateur, il contient les fichiers authorized_keys et
    1.65 +known_hosts. Le répertoire ~/.ssh et le fichier known_hosts, sont créés
    1.66 +automatiquement la première fois que vous lancez le client sécurisé.
    1.67 +</p>
    1.68 +<p>
    1.69 +Pour se connecter à un hôte distant avec son nom d'utilisateur et le nom de
    1.70 +machine, vous pouvez utiliser la commande :
    1.71 +</p>
    1.72 +<pre>
    1.73 + $ dbclient utilisateur@machine.org
    1.74 +</pre>
    1.75 +<p>
    1.76 +Vous pouvez aussi utiliser l'adresse IP de la machine :
    1.77 +</p>
    1.78 +<pre>
    1.79 + $ dbclient user@192.168.0.2
    1.80 +</pre>
    1.81 +<a name="scp"></a>
    1.82 +<h3><font color="#6c0023">Transfert de fichier à distance avec scp</font></h3>
    1.83 +<p>
    1.84 +Pour copier un fichier de votre ordinateur à un autre, scp s'utilse de
    1.85 +la manière suivante. Pour copier un fichier se nommant page.html vers un
    1.86 +répertoire de l'utilisateur. Ne pas oublier les <code>:</code> après le
    1.87 +nom de machine ou l'adresse IP :
    1.88 +</p>
    1.89 +<pre>
    1.90 + $ scp page.html user@machine.org:dossier/sous-dossier
    1.91 +</pre>
    1.92 +<p>
    1.93 +Copier un fichier d'une machine distante vers la vôtre :
    1.94 +</p>
    1.95 +<pre>
    1.96 + $ scp user@machine.org:dossier/sous-dossier/page.html /dossier/votre/machine
    1.97 +</pre>
    1.98 +<a name="dropbearkey"></a>
    1.99 +<h3><font color="#6c0023">Générer des clés rsa et/ou dss avec dropbearkey</font></h3>
   1.100 +<p>
   1.101 +Dropbear fournit <code>dropbearkey</code> pour générer des clés sécurisées rsa
   1.102 +et dss. A noter que quand vous démarrez le serveur pour la première fois, des
   1.103 +clés sécurisées seront générées automatiquement si elles n'existent pas. Vous
   1.104 +pouvez utiliser <code>dropbearkey</code> avec les aruments ci-dessous :
   1.105 +</p>
   1.106 +<pre>
   1.107 + # dropbearkey -t rsa -f /etc/dropbear/dropbear_rsa_host_key
   1.108 + # dropbearkey -t dss -f /etc/dropbear/dropbear_dss_host_key
   1.109 +</pre>
   1.110 +<a name="start-stop-restart"></a>
   1.111 +<h3><font color="#6c0023">Démarrer, arrêter, redémarrer le serveur SSH</font></h3>
   1.112 +<p>
   1.113 +Par défaut SliTaz ne lance pas le serveur SSH au démarrage du système, pour
   1.114 +qu'il soit lancé automatiquement, il faut ajouter <code>dropbear</code> à la
   1.115 +variable RUN_DAEMONS du fichier <code>/etc/rcS.conf</code>. Pour démarrer,
   1.116 +arrêter, redémarrer le serveur SSH vous pouvez utiliser la commande :
   1.117 +<code>/etc/init.d/dropbear [start|stop|restart]</code>. Exemple pour démarrer
   1.118 +le serveur :
   1.119 +</p>
   1.120 +<pre>
   1.121 + # /etc/init.d/dropbear start
   1.122 +</pre>
   1.123 +<p>
   1.124 +A noter que le serveur supporte différentes options à lui passer lors de son
   1.125 +lancement. Pour modifier les valeurs par défaut il suffit de modifier le
   1.126 +fichier de configuration des démons : <code>/etc/daemons.conf</code>.
   1.127 +</p>
   1.128 +
   1.129 +<!-- End of content -->
   1.130 +</div>
   1.131 +
   1.132 +<!-- Footer. -->
   1.133 +<div id="footer">
   1.134 +	<div class="footer-right"></div>
   1.135 +	<a href="#top">Haut de la page</a> | 
   1.136 +	<a href="index.html">Table des matières</a>
   1.137 +</div>
   1.138 +
   1.139 +<div id="copy">
   1.140 +    Copyright © 2007 <a href="http://www.slitaz.org/">SliTaz</a> -
   1.141 +    <a href="http://www.gnu.org/licenses/gpl.html">GNU General Public License</a>;<br />
   1.142 +    Documentation publiées sous
   1.143 +    <a href="http://www.gnu.org/copyleft/fdl.html">GNU Free Documentation License</a>
   1.144 +    et codée en <a href="http://validator.w3.org/">xHTML 1.0 valide</a>.
   1.145 +</div>
   1.146 +
   1.147 +</body>
   1.148 +</html>